Hydrazones containing electron-accepting and electron-donating moieties
چکیده انگلیسی

Hydrazones containing electron-accepting 1,8-naphthalimide species and electron-donating triphenylamino moieties were synthesized and characterized by nuclear magnetic resonance, infrared spectroscopy, and mass spectrometry. Thermal, optical, electrochemical and photophysical properties of the synthesized derivatives were investigated, their, optical and electrochemical band-gap energies and ionization potentials were established. The hydrazones exhibit initial mass loss temperatures in the range of 268–348 °C and can form glasses with glass transition temperatures in the range of 46–142 °C as established by differential scanning calorimetry. Room temperature time-of-flight hole mobilities in the solid solutions of the derivatives in the polymeric host bisphenol-Z polycarbonate (50%) exceeded 10−5 cm2/V s at high applied electric fields.


► Hydrazones containing electron-accepting 1,8-naphthalimide species and electron-donating triphenylamino moieties.
► HOMO energy levels from −5.06 eV to −5.01 eV.
► LUMO energy levels from −3.00 eV to −2.91 eV.
► Ionization potentials of the solid samples 5.45 eV.
► Time-of-flight hole mobilities in the solid solutions of the derivatives in bisphenol-Z polycarbonate (50%) exceed 10−5 cm2/V s.
